Algorithm

Technical limitations within cryptocurrency and derivatives frequently stem from algorithmic constraints impacting order execution speed and efficiency, particularly during periods of high volatility. The computational intensity of cryptographic functions and consensus mechanisms introduces latency, affecting real-time trading strategies and arbitrage opportunities. Furthermore, the reliance on automated market makers (AMMs) and algorithmic stablecoins exposes systems to vulnerabilities like impermanent loss and de-pegging events, requiring robust monitoring and adaptive parameter adjustments.
